Understanding Steel Angle Roll Forming


A steel angle roll forming machine is designed specifically to create steel angles, which are typically used in construction, manufacturing, and various structural applications. The process generally involves taking a flat strip of metal and gradually bending it into a specific angle profile, often in real-time and continuous production runs. This method is not only efficient but also ensures high dimensional accuracy, facilitating the manufacture of angles that meet rigorous standards.


The Process of Roll Forming


Roll forming involves several key steps. First, a coil of steel is fed into the machine. As the steel progresses through a series of rollers, it is guided and shaped into the desired angle. Each pass through the rollers gradually alters the material's shape until the final product is achieved. The configuration of the rollers can be adjusted depending on the specifications required for thickness, width, and angle degree, making this process extremely versatile.


One of the significant advantages of roll forming technology is its capability to produce long lengths of steel components without seams or joints, which enhances the structural integrity. The equipment can handle various metal grades and thicknesses, allowing manufacturers to customize products according to specific project needs.


Technological Advancements


Over the years, steel angle roll forming machines have undergone substantial technological advancements. Older models often relied on manual operations, which not only consumed time but also were prone to human error. Today, automated systems and computer numerical control (CNC) technology have revolutionized the roll forming industry. These advancements provide enhanced accuracy, repeatability, and speed of production.

Modern roll forming machines are equipped with sophisticated software that optimizes the production process by simulating and analyzing the efficiency of the bending operation. Features such as adjustable roller positioning, automatic material feeding, and real-time monitoring streamline operations and minimize material wastage.


Market Applications


Steel angles produced by roll forming machines are integral components in various industries. In construction, they serve as essential support systems in buildings, bridges, and other structures. Their stability and strength make them ideal for frameworks, brackets, and reinforcements.


In manufacturing, these steel angles play a crucial role in machinery, fixtures, and supports. The automotive industry, for instance, utilizes angles in frame constructions and assembly lines, ensuring operational efficiency and safety. Additionally, fabricators and builders often rely on roll-formed steel angles for custom projects, taking advantage of the flexibility and precision that this technology offers.
